A “Flap” can be defined as a piece of tissue that is moved from one part of the body to another part of

the body with a blood supply intact.

Define “Flap”

Page 5: Reconstructive Flap 101: Basic Principles, Imaging, and Beyond eEdE#: eEdE-88 E Supsupin 1, I Alava 2, D Freet 3, E Bonfante 1, S Garza 1, Y Weinstock.

Flaps A flap is referred to as a “Pedicled” flap if its blood supply is

left intact at its origin when it is moved to the new site.

A flap is referred to as a “Free” flap if the blood supply of the donor tissue to be moved is severed from its origin and then re-connected to a new artery and vein at the recipient site.

A flap can be made of any type of tissue: bone, cartilage, fascia, subcutaneous tissue, skin, or any combination of these.

Pectoralis major Is considered a “work horse” in head and neck

reconstruction

Can be used as a muscle-only flap or can include skin

Most commonly transferred as a pedicled flap based on the pectoral branch of the thoracoacromial arterial trunk

Can be used for intra-oral lining, head and neck skin resurfacing or tubed for creation of a neopharynx

Latissimus Dorsi

Can be used as a pedicled flap or free flap

Large bulky muscle or muscle and skin flap based on the thoracodorsal branch of the subscapular artery

In head and neck reconstruction, this flap is used to fill large defects.

Can provide a very large amount of skin if needed

Not commonly used secondary to its bulky nature

Rectus abdominis

Always used as a free flap

Muscle or muscle and skin flap based on the deep inferior epigastric artery

Used to fill large defects such as that of a total glossectomy

Disadvantage is abdominal wall weakness.

Radial Forearm

This is a free flap based on the radial artery.

Thin fasciocutaneous (fascia and skin) flap that can be used for intra-oral lining, used to resurface a tongue defect or can be tubed to create a neo-pharynx

Donor site can be problematic (poor healing).

Anteriolateral thigh Free flap that is based on the descending branch of the lateral

circumflex femoral artery.

Fasciocutaneous flap that can be made very large for large complex defects.

Can be used for intra-oral lining, can be tubed for neo-pharynx, can be used for head and neck resurfacing, or can be a combination of any of these

Minimal donor site morbidity

Free Fibula

Free flap based on the peroneal artery that uses a portion of the fibula and sometimes the overlying skin of the leg for complex reconstruction of the mandible and intra-oral lining

An excellent source of a large amount of bone.

Minimal donor site morbidity

Free Iliac Crest

Free flap that is based on the deep circumflex iliac artery.

Can be bone only or can be bone and skin

Used mostly for mandibular reconstruction. Skin can be used for intra-oral lining.

Donor site can be very painful.

Pectoralis flap

A diabetic woman with poor glycemic control who developed multicompartmental abscesses in the suprahyoid neck and necrotizing fasciitis (CT). Full thickness loss of tissue in the face and neck after debridement with exposed mandible (arrow). Flap reconstruction is required to close the defect.
